2. The instant application for anticipatory bail has been filed by the petitioner apprehending his arrest in connection with Muffasil P.S. Case no. 92 of 2025 instituted for the offence under Sections 126(2), 115(2), 352, 351(2), 109(1), 303(2), 3(5) of BNS and Sections 341, 323, 504, 506, 307 and 379/34 of the Indian Penal Code.
3. The case of the prosecution is that altogether 15 accused persons arrived and assaulted the informant and his family members.
4. Learned counsel for the petitioner has submitted that petitioner is innocent and has falsely been implicated in connection with the present case. It is further submitted that from perusal of the FIR itself, it will transpire that the name of
Patna High Court CR. MISC. No.39238 of 2025(2) dt.01-07-2025 2/2 this petitioner is only written in the FIR but no role has been attributed to him. From perusal of the FIR, it is also clear that the petitioner is only member of the MOB. He has not assaulted anybody. Further submission is the petitioner is a man of clean antecedent.
5. Learned APP appearing for the State opposed the prayer of bail of the petitioner.
6. Having heard learned counsel for the parties and in the facts and circumstances of the case as stated above, this Court is inclined to enlarge the petitioner on bail. The petitioner is directed to surrender in the Court below within a period of four weeks from today and in the event of his arrest or surrender in connection with Muffasil P.S. Case no. 92 of 2025, he will be enlarged on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s. 10,000/- (Rupees 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ned Chief Judicial Magistrate, Aurangabad, subject to the conditions as laid down under section 438(2) of the Cr.P.C.
